Output 66154f00c2409dde29e8799291fe2ab81a534d908cd419207dfdc5fea104f293:12

value
583798
script pubkey
OP_0 OP_PUSHBYTES_32 5fef70d4578fe7998b2f65cfd2738842fb23b040f9b3cfcbba0ac173d2bfa18c
address
bc1qtlhhp4zh3lnenze0vh8ayuuggtaj8vzqlxeulja6ptqh854l5xxqdfcvhr
transaction
66154f00c2409dde29e8799291fe2ab81a534d908cd419207dfdc5fea104f293
spent
true